Detecting AI-generated content can be challenging, as these technologies are becoming more sophisticated and capable of mimicking human writing and speech. However, there are a few strategies you can use to help identify AI-generated content:

1. Look for inconsistencies: AI-generated content may have inconsistencies in style, tone, or grammar that can indicate it was not written by a human. Keep an eye out for sudden changes in writing quality or unusual phrasing.

2. Check for unusual patterns: AI-generated content may exhibit patterns or repetitions that are uncommon in human writing. Look for repeated phrases, unnatural transitions, or overly formal language that could be a red flag.

3. Use plagiarism detection tools: Many AI-generated content creators draw on existing text to generate new content. Use plagiarism detection tools to see if the content you are examining closely resembles other published works.

4. Test with challenging questions: AI-generated content may struggle to provide coherent answers to complex or nuanced questions. Ask challenging questions or engage in a conversation to see if the responses seem human-like or scripted.

5. Consult with experts: If you are unsure whether content is AI-generated, seek the opinion of experts in AI or natural language processing. They may be able to provide insights or tools to help detect automated content.

By employing these strategies, you can better identify AI-generated content and make informed decisions about its authenticity.
